The Senne Because the Senne has long been used as a military training area, its vast ecosystem has remained undisturbed by human development. The Senne is the most valuable land of this stature in North Rhine-Westphalia due to its: • poor nutrient availability and particu- larly high species diversity • high abundance of regionally endange- red animal and plant species • largest uninhabited and unfragmented landscape of NRW • extensive space where nature may take its course • large areas of regionally rare Westphali- an heathland • highly interlaced and diverse mosaic of habitats We are committed to the establishment of a National Park in East-Westphalia-Lippe. Old heathland and new wilderness - in a National Park Senne. Only a national park allows to preserve the old Westphalian natural, cultural and heath-landscapes, the protection of a unique species diversity within NRW (about a thousand “Red List” species), and to protect us from the legacy of over one hundred years of military history.
